Education is one of the powerful instruments of social change and mobility in caste structured Nepalese society. The thesis investigates the sociocultural mediation of school learning of 'untouchable' children to explore the impact of legislation and policy in achieving social change for those ethnic minorities who suffer a legacy of social, cultural and economic deprivation within a hierarchical caste structure.
